HOT SPINACH DIP R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T - TASTE OF HOME
For a different take on traditional spinach dip, Janie Obermier of St. Joseph, Missouri warms this rich mixture in the microwave. It's terrific with crackers, tortilla chips or fresh vegetables.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Total Time 10 minutes
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 0 minutes
Yield 8-10 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- In a small bowl, beat the cream cheese, mayonnaise and Parmesan cheese until blended. Stir in spinach and mozzarella cheese. Spoon into an ungreased microwave-safe 9-in. pie plate., Microwave, uncovered, on high for 4-5 minutes or until bubbly, stirring twice. Serve with crackers or vegetables.

HOT BACON CHEESE DIP R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T
I've tried assorted appetizers before, but this one is a surefire people-pleaser. The thick bacon cheese dip has lots of flavor and keeps my guests happily munching as long as it lasts. I serve it with tortilla chips or sliced French bread. —Suzanne Whitaker, Knoxville, Tennessee
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Total Time 02 hours 15 minutes
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 02 hours 00 minutes
Yield 4 cups.
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- In a 1-1/2-qt. slow cooker, combine the first 6 ingredients. Cover and cook on low for 2-3 hours or until cheeses are melted, stirring occasionally., Just before serving, stir in bacon. If desired, top with crumbled bacon. Serve warm with tortilla chips or toasted bread.
